Matsushima-machi, one of Japan's Three Most Scenic Views, offers a panorama of emerald islands scattered across a tranquil bay, dotted with ancient pine trees. For photographers, this UNESCO World Heritage site is a dreamscape, providing countless vantage points and unique compositions. Scenic photography walks in Matsushima go beyond a simple sightseeing tour; they are curated experiences designed to help visitors discover the most photogenic spots, understand the best light for capturing the iconic vistas, and perhaps even learn a few tips for framing the perfect shot. These guided excursions are ideal for both amateur shutterbugs and seasoned professionals looking to document the ethereal beauty of Matsushima. Imagine standing at the Zuigan-ji Temple grounds, capturing the interplay of ancient architecture and the surrounding natural splendor, or finding the ideal angle to photograph the islands from the picturesque Matsushima Bay. Local guides often share insights into the history and culture of the area, enriching the photographic journey and providing context for the landscapes you're capturing. Whether you're drawn to the dramatic sea stacks, the serene temple gardens, or the vibrant reflections on the water, these walks ensure you don't miss a single frame-worthy moment.

These tours focus on the quintessential views of Matsushima Bay. Guides will lead you to elevated viewpoints and waterfront spots offering panoramic vistas of the pine-clad islands, ideal for capturing postcard-perfect shots.
Explore the serene beauty of historical temples like Zuigan-ji and Entoku-in. Tours often include guidance on capturing architectural details, tranquil garden designs, and the spiritual ambiance of these sacred sites.
Venture beyond the main bay to discover the charm of Matsushima town and its coastal paths. These walks might include fishing harbors, local life, and more secluded seaside spots for varied photographic subjects.

Bring a sturdy tripod if you plan to shoot in low light or capture long exposures of the water.
Wear comfortable walking shoes, as these tours involve a good amount of exploration on foot.
Consider bringing extra batteries and memory cards for your camera; you'll likely be taking a lot of photos.
Dress in layers, as the weather by the bay can change. A waterproof jacket is always a good idea.
Don't be afraid to ask your guide questions about composition, lighting, or local history.
Familiarize yourself with your camera's settings beforehand so you can focus on capturing the moment rather than fiddling with controls.
A: Spring (cherry blossoms) and autumn (fall foliage) offer stunning colors, but the bay's beauty is year-round. Summer can be humid, while winter offers a stark, serene atmosphere with fewer crowds. Consider the light at sunrise and sunset; many tours offer these options.

A: A DSLR or mirrorless camera is ideal for flexibility, but modern smartphones can also capture beautiful images. A wide-angle lens is great for landscapes, and a telephoto can be useful for isolating details. A tripod is recommended for low-light situations.
